Earthquake Hit Northern Hungary, Felt In Budapest
A minor earthquake occurred near Érsekvadkert, Nógrád county, 58km kilometres north of Budapest at 8.45 p.m. last night. There have been unspecified reports of damage locally. The tremor, measuring 4.3 on the Richter scale, was also felt in downtown Budapest, Vác and Esztergom, as well as in Slovakia.

Water officials said it is not likely that the quake damaged dykes along the Danube.

A tremor measuring 4.5 was recorded in Heves on April 23.
